New transcription tool for researchers

The Sunet Scribe service enables researchers at Lund University to digitally transcribe research data in the form of audio and video files. Transcription support is available in several languages.

The service is approved for use with research data containing sensitive personal information – the data is encrypted during all transfers and the information is not stored by Sunet after transcription. As a researcher/client, you are responsible for the content to be transcribed and for ensuring that it is stored securely after transcription. 

To use the service, you must be employed as a researcher at Lund University and have a Lucat ID.

To get started, follow these steps:

  1. Go to https://scribe.sunet.se and click on “Login with SSO”. Try to log in with your Lucat ID and FrejaID. You will receive the message ‘You must ask your administrator for access before you can log in’.
  2. This will be sent to the Research Data Unit, which will verify that you are authorised to use the system and activate your user account as soon as possible. You will receive a confirmation email from them that your account has been activated.
  3. Once you have been notified that your account has been activated, you can log in to the service via https://scribe.sunet.se. You log in with SSO (Lucat ID) and FrejaID.
